How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Midtown East?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Midtown East Studio Apartments | $4,277 | $2,793 | $7,258 |
| Midtown East 1 Bedroom Apartments | $5,628 | $3,250 | $10,000+ |
Midtown East 2 Bedroom Apartments | $7,742 | $4,350 | $10,000+ |
| Midtown East 3 Bedroom Apartments | $11,645 | $5,784 | $10,000+ |
| Midtown East 4 Bedroom Apartments | $10,255 | $7,250 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Midtown East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Midtown East with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Midtown East is at The Dryden East listed at $4,400.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Midtown East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Midtown East is $7,742.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Midtown East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Midtown East is a 1,180 square feet unit starting from $10,950 at Summit.
What is the average size for Midtown East 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Midtown East is currently 890 sq ft.
